Katie also spoke about how becoming a mother changed her fashion tastes. “When my child was really small, I was drawn to wearing a lot of dresses,” she told The Sunday Times. “You do go through these different phases of motherhood and they inform what you feel comfortable in and what you don’t. So over the years my style has changed here and there.”

The Batman Begins star — who has a collaboration with — broke down her own sense of style, explaining that she’s always searching for inspiration and looks to people who have “an innate sense of style.”
Holmes shared that she likes to experiment and blend classic and vintage influences.
“I like to mix and match classic pieces. I like vintage a lot,” she explained to the outlet. “Living in New York City, I have to have things that are practical and comfortable. The city influences my style.”
Usually I’m in ballet flats, sneakers, baggy jeans and a T-shirt,” she continued, detailing her wardrobe staples. “I like putting it together in a way that doesn’t look like you put it together.”
